Roulette is a game named after a French diminutive for little wheel. In the game, players may choose to place bets on either a single number or a range of numbers, the colors red or black, or whether the number is odd or even. The 18 red, 18 black, and 2 green pockets of the roulette wheel are numbered from 1 to 36, 0, and 00. The payout is 1 to 1 if you bet on red or black, 1 to 1 if you bet on even or odd numbers, 35 to 1 if you be on one number among 38 available numbers.

1) Daniel decides to bet on the number "00" and will stop when he wins twice:

a) What is the average of the games that Daniel expects to play?

b) Determine the probability that Daniel will stop before 8th game.

c) Determine the probability that Daniel will stop before losing 8 games.

2) What is the probability that there will be no more than 8 games that the ball falls into a red pocket in the following 10 games.

3) Determine the mean and variance of the number of games that the ball falls into a odd-numbered pocket in the next 30 games.

4) Suppose there are records of 120 games and the ball fell into a black-coloured pocket 50 times. In a random sample of 10 games (sampling without replacement) from these 120 records, what is the probability that we sample at most two games with black winning colour.

5) Records show that 87,600 games have played last year and the ball fell into a black- coloured pocket 41,855 times. In a random sample of 10 games from these records, what is the probability that we sample at most two games with black winning colour.
